About Platinum Pro Inc
Founded in San Diego; Platinum Pro is a national premier Custom Event Production company. We strive to surpass all expectations and dreams; creating a personal and unique element to each event. What Is the Cost of Living Near Escondido?

Understanding the cost of living near Escondido is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Platinum Pro Inc.
Escondido's Cost of Living Index is approximately 132.5 (32.5% more expensive than US average; 5.2% less than CA average). North San Diego County, more affordable housing than coastal SD but still well above US average.
